Importance of Certified Hospitals for Breast Implants
Certified hospitals have met certain standards set by relevant medical authorities. These standards cover aspects such as the qualification of medical staff, the quality of surgical equipment, and the implementation of proper safety protocols. When it comes to breast implants, a certified hospital can offer:
- Skilled and experienced doctors who are trained in the latest breast implant techniques.
- Advanced surgical facilities that minimize the risk of complications during the procedure.
- Comprehensive pre - and post - operative care, including follow - up consultations and support for any potential issues.

What to Consider When Choosing a Hospital for Breast Implants
When selecting a hospital for breast implants in Albany, there are several factors to consider:
- Doctor's Expertise: As seen from the various doctor lists, choose a doctor with high ratings, extensive experience, and proper board certifications. A skilled doctor can make a significant difference in the outcome of the surgery.
- Hospital Reputation: Look at the hospital's awards, patient recommendations, and overall rankings. A hospital with a good reputation is more likely to follow strict safety protocols and provide high - quality care.
- Facilities: Ensure that the hospital has state - of - the - art surgical facilities, up - to - date equipment, and a clean and safe environment for the procedure.
- Post - operative Care: Good post - operative care is essential for a smooth recovery. Inquire about the hospital's follow - up services, such as regular check - ups, support for any complications, and guidance on after - care.
- Cost: Consider the cost of the breast implant procedure, including all associated fees such as surgery, anesthesia, and post - operative care. Compare prices among different hospitals, but don't compromise on quality for a lower price.
